Mount Carmel College of Nursing is a small private nonprofit university in Columbus, OH. Approximately 532 students are enrolled. Admissions are accessible with a 84% acceptance rate. Ski resorts are within 48 miles of campus. CollegeCove's campus safety score is 100/100 (Very Safe), based on U.S. Department of Education Clery Act data.

Frequently Asked Questions

Where is Mount Carmel College of Nursing located?

Mount Carmel College of Nursing is located in Columbus, OH. The main campus address is 127 So. Davis Ave, Columbus, OH. It is a private institution offering 4-year degree programs.

What is the acceptance rate at Mount Carmel College of Nursing?

Mount Carmel College of Nursing has an acceptance rate of 84%, making it accessible. Out of 70 applicants, 59 were admitted in the most recent year. 532 students enrolled.

What ACT score do you need for Mount Carmel College of Nursing?

The middle 50% of enrolled students at Mount Carmel College of Nursing scored between ? and ? on the ACT, with a median of 19. Scoring in this range will put you within the typical range, though admissions decisions consider many factors.

How much does it cost to attend Mount Carmel College of Nursing?

For the 2023–24 academic year, Mount Carmel College of Nursing charges $14,220/year in tuition. Including room and board, the total estimated cost for out-of-state students is approximately $14,635/year. Financial aid, scholarships, and grants can significantly reduce this cost — use Mount Carmel College of Nursing's net price calculator for a personalized estimate.

What is the application fee for Mount Carmel College of Nursing?

The undergraduate application fee at Mount Carmel College of Nursing is $30. Check the admissions website for fee waiver eligibility.
